Biddeford, Maine is a charming coastal city famed for its historic brick architecture and fresh seafood. Nestled along the Saco River, its well-preserved mill district and thriving arts scene blend New England heritage with contemporary culture.

Must-See Attractions

Must-sees include the Biddeford Mill District with repurposed 19th-century textile mills, the scenic Eastern Trail for cycling, and Saco River Falls for summer swimming. Art lovers should visit the Maine Art Gallery to witness local creativity.
